What Exactly is Clothes Conditioner?

Clothes conditioner, sometimes referred to as fabric softener, is a liquid or dryer sheet product used during the laundry process to soften clothes and reduce wrinkles. The primary purpose of these products is to coat the fibers of fabrics with a thin layer of chemicals. This reduces friction between fibers, making the fabric feel softer, less static, and easier to iron.

Benefits of Using Clothes Conditioner

  • Enhanced Softness: Clothes conditioners are formulated to make fabrics feel soft and luxurious against the skin.
  • Static Cling Reduction: By applying a thin layer to your fabrics, clothes conditioner minimizes static electricity, helping clothes to hang down properly without clinging.
  • Wrinkle Reduction: Many conditioners help in reducing wrinkles, making ironing easier or even unnecessary.
  • Fresher Fragrance: Most clothes conditioners impart a pleasant scent, leaving your laundry smelling fresh and clean.
  • Durability of Fabrics: By treating fibers, clothes conditioners can help maintain the integrity and longevity of your clothes.

Understanding Different Types of Clothes Conditioners

Not all clothes conditioners are created equal. It is crucial to understand the different types available to choose the one that best suits your needs:

1. Liquid Fabric Softeners

Liquid fabric softeners are the most popular type of clothes conditioner. They are added during the rinse cycle of your washing machine, where they effectively bond to the fabric.

2. Dryer Sheets

Dryer sheets are another popular option, providing similar benefits as liquid softeners. They are placed in the dryer, where they release their conditioning agents during the tumbling process.

3. Dryer Balls

Wool or rubber dryer balls can serve as a natural substitution for traditional softeners, helping to separate clothes to allow warm air to circulate better and reducing drying time.

4. Pod or Tablet Softener

Some brands offer pods or tablets that dissolve in water during the wash cycle, combining convenience with effectiveness.

How to Choose the Right Clothes Conditioner

With so many options available, here are some tips to help you select the best clothes conditioner for your laundry:

  • Consider Your Fabric Type: Some conditioners are specifically designed for delicate fabrics like silk and wool, while others are better for cotton and synthetics.
  • Allergies and Sensitivities: If you or your family members have skin sensitivities, look for hypoallergenic formulas without dyes or fragrances.
  • Environmental Impact: Consider eco-friendly options that use biodegradable ingredients and packaging.
  • Fragrance Preferences: Choose a product with a scent you enjoy, but also be mindful of those who may be sensitive to strong fragrances.

Tips for Using Clothes Conditioner Effectively

To maximize the benefits of your clothes conditioner, follow these expert tips:

  • Do Not Overuse: Using too much conditioner can lead to a build-up on your fabrics, reducing their breathability. Always follow the manufacturer's instructions regarding dosage.
  • Measure Correctly: Use the measuring cap included with your fabric softener to ensure you are using the right amount.
  • Use at the Right Time: Always add liquid fabric softener during the rinse cycle, not directly in the wash cycle, to avoid neutralizing its benefits.
  • Store Properly: Keep your clothes conditioner in a cool, dry place to maintain its effectiveness.

Myths and Misconceptions about Clothes Conditioner

There are many myths regarding the usage of clothes conditioner. Let's debunk a few common misconceptions:

1. Conditioner is Not Necessary

While it’s possible to wash clothes without conditioner, using it can significantly improve the feel and longevity of your garments.

2. It’s Only for Softness

Besides softness, conditioners help with static reduction, wrinkle reduction, and may enhance the fragrance of your laundry.

3. All Conditioners are the Same

As detailed earlier, different types of clothes conditioners cater to different fabric types and laundry needs.

Environmental Considerations with Clothes Conditioners

In today’s world, environmental sustainability is more important than ever. Here’s how to choose environmentally friendly options:

1. Choose Concentrated Formulas

Concentrated formulas use less water and packaging, which reduces their overall environmental footprint.

2. Look for Eco-Friendly Certifications

Products with certifications from recognized environmental organizations are often safer for the earth.

3. Minimize Overuse

Using too much conditioner not only wastes the product but can also be harmful to the environment. Always adhere to recommended guidelines.

Integrating Clothes Conditioner into Your Routine

For those who may be new to using clothes conditioner, here’s a simple routine to follow:

  1. Sort Your Laundry: Organize your clothes by color and fabric type.
  2. Load the Washing Machine: Do not overload the machine, as this can limit the effectiveness of both detergent and conditioner.
  3. Add Detergent: Use the appropriate amount of laundry detergent for your load size.
  4. Add Clothes Conditioner: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for adding the conditioner during the rinse cycle.
  5. Dry Accordingly: Choose your drying method and add dryer sheets or dryer balls if needed.
